With only clear rounds, James Smith won two prizes with the AES registred
gelding Simply Splendid (Ustinov x Cavalier) at the three-star competition
in Vilamoura, Portugal. On Thursday they jumped to the fifth place in the
1.45m speed class, and a day later a double clear round brought them another
fifth prize in the Table A 1.45m class.
New Libero One d’Asschaut (Van Gogh x For Pleasure), bred by Ann Muys,
has only been paired with Kevin Staut since February this year and has
already claimed his second international victory.
William Walker secured a fine British victory in the Table A 1.40m class
at CSI1* in Oliva. He achieved this result with Ustino, a son of Ustinov
bred by Richard Jenkinson. This win marks the pair’s fourth international
victory.
